Output 652cbec90316099c3e7b192ca6a7a38025aac586862b8a838bf6b1219b8795ba:2

value
2526096
script pubkey
OP_0 OP_PUSHBYTES_20 8642a19bfbf5cf4f5b0d8543208a435c3faf5e95
address
ltc1qsep2rxlm7h857kcds4pjpzjrtsl67h54agjmm5
transaction
652cbec90316099c3e7b192ca6a7a38025aac586862b8a838bf6b1219b8795ba
spent
true